Seifert, Jaroslav

Seifert, Jaroslav,1901–86, Czech poet. Starting as a revolutionaryproletarianpoet, Seifert soon began to emphasize fantasy and enchantment as antidotes to modern technological civilization. After signing an anti-Stalinist manifesto, he was expelled from the Communist party, and his verse then addressed itself more directly to social themes. Seifert was a signatory of the Czech Charter 77 manifesto. He was aw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1984.

See E. Osers, tr.,An Umbrella for Piccadilly(1983).
